3-dimensional visualization of the Medicine Lake highland, CA: Topography, geology, geophysics, and Hydrology

Lowenstern JB, Killgore M, Mariner R, Blakely R, Smith JG, Donnelly-Nolan J. 1998. 3-dimensional visualization of the Medicine Lake highland, CA: Topography, geology, geophysics, and Hydrology. Open File Report 98-777. U.S. Geological Survey

"We assembled a 3-D database with geologic, geophysical and hydrologic data to allow geoscientists to interpret complex 2D and 3D datasets of an active volcanic region and geothermal prospect, the Medicine Lake Highland in northern California. The images presented herein include geology, gravity (rock density), cultural information and precipitation. The images were created with EarthVision, a software package developed by Dynamic Graphics, Inc."
